Backlinks are hyperlinks from external websites pointing to a business website.
Unlike citations, backlinks transfer authority and trust from one website to another.
For example, if a local newspaper links to a roofing company, search engines interpret that link as a vote of confidence.
This authority transfer can significantly impact local rankings.
Local SEO backlinks often come from:
These links help establish both local relevance and domain authority.
Backlinks remain one of the strongest ranking factors in both traditional and local SEO.
Many business owners mistakenly believe citations and backlinks are the same thing.
They are not.
| Factor | Citations | Backlinks |
|---|---|---|
| Business Mention | Yes | Yes |
| Website Link Required | No | Yes |
| Passes Authority | Minimal | Strong |
| Supports Local Validation | Yes | Yes |
| Impacts Rankings | Moderate | High |
| Improves Domain Authority | No | Yes |
| Local SEO Importance | Foundational | Growth-Oriented |
Think of citations as proof of existence.
Think of backlinks as votes of confidence.
Both matter, but backlinks generally have a stronger influence on competitive local rankings.
